Aaron Reitz, whom President Donald Trump tapped to help lead the Justice Department’s Office of Legal Policy, announced a bid on Thursday to become Texas’s next attorney general.
Reitz, also a close ally to outgoing Texas Attorney General Ken Paxton, touted his ties to the Trump administration in a campaign announcement in which he vowed to “be on the frontlines defending the MAGA movement.” Pointing to his record, including suing the “lawless and crooked” Biden administration 46 times while he was Paxton’s right-hand man, Reitz suggested he would “use every ounce of legal firepower to defend President Trump, crush the radical Left, advance the America and Texas First agenda, and look out for everyday Texans.”
